On 1/15/21 1:53 AM, Naohiro Aota wrote:
> From: Johannes Thumshirn <johannes.thumshirn@wdc.com>
> 
> Since we have no write pointer in conventional zones, we cannot determine
> the allocation offset from it. Instead, we set the allocation offset after
> the highest addressed extent. This is done by reading the extent tree in
> btrfs_load_block_group_zone_info().
> 
> However, this function is called from btrfs_read_block_groups(), so the
> read lock for the tree node can recursively taken.
> 
> To avoid this unsafe locking scenario, release the path before reading the
> extent tree to get the allocation offset.
> 
> Signed-off-by: Johannes Thumshirn <johannes.thumshirn@wdc.com>
> ---
>   fs/btrfs/block-group.c | 39 ++++++++++++++++++---------------------
>   1 file changed, 18 insertions(+), 21 deletions(-)
> 
> diff --git a/fs/btrfs/block-group.c b/fs/btrfs/block-group.c
> index b8bbdd95743e..ff13f7554ee5 100644
> --- a/fs/btrfs/block-group.c
> +++ b/fs/btrfs/block-group.c
> @@ -1806,24 +1806,8 @@ static int check_chunk_block_group_mappings(struct btrfs_fs_info *fs_info)
>   	return ret;
>   }
>   
> -static void read_block_group_item(struct btrfs_block_group *cache,
> -				 struct btrfs_path *path,
> -				 const struct btrfs_key *key)
> -{
> -	struct extent_buffer *leaf = path->nodes[0];
> -	struct btrfs_block_group_item bgi;
> -	int slot = path->slots[0];
> -
> -	cache->length = key->offset;
> -
> -	read_extent_buffer(leaf, &bgi, btrfs_item_ptr_offset(leaf, slot),
> -			   sizeof(bgi));
> -	cache->used = btrfs_stack_block_group_used(&bgi);
> -	cache->flags = btrfs_stack_block_group_flags(&bgi);
> -}
> -
>   static int read_one_block_group(struct btrfs_fs_info *info,
> -				struct btrfs_path *path,
> +				struct btrfs_block_group_item *bgi,
>   				const struct btrfs_key *key,
>   				int need_clear)
>   {
> @@ -1838,7 +1822,9 @@ static int read_one_block_group(struct btrfs_fs_info *info,
>   	if (!cache)
>   		return -ENOMEM;
>   
> -	read_block_group_item(cache, path, key);
> +	cache->length = key->offset;
> +	cache->used = btrfs_stack_block_group_used(bgi);
> +	cache->flags = btrfs_stack_block_group_flags(bgi);
>   
>   	set_free_space_tree_thresholds(cache);
>   
> @@ -1997,19 +1983,30 @@ int btrfs_read_block_groups(struct btrfs_fs_info *info)
>   		need_clear = 1;
>   
>   	while (1) {
> +		struct btrfs_block_group_item bgi;
> +		struct extent_buffer *leaf;
> +		int slot;
> +
>   		ret = find_first_block_group(info, path, &key);
>   		if (ret > 0)
>   			break;
>   		if (ret != 0)
>   			goto error;
>   
> -		btrfs_item_key_to_cpu(path->nodes[0], &key, path->slots[0]);
> -		ret = read_one_block_group(info, path, &key, need_clear);
> +		leaf = path->nodes[0];
> +		slot = path->slots[0];
> +		btrfs_release_path(path);

You're releasing the path and then reading from it, a potential UAF.  Thanks,

Josef
